Transaction 95ed6367f2a2f39967a1a74b9559cf0658485c554ef385a76c619f5312ff9491

1 Input
2 Outputs
  • 95ed6367f2a2f39967a1a74b9559cf0658485c554ef385a76c619f5312ff9491:0
  • value  957900
    address  1HTzj4zT5PKuDg9iguSPGKGxjhmSkR6Lse
  • 95ed6367f2a2f39967a1a74b9559cf0658485c554ef385a76c619f5312ff9491:1
  • value  3772453
    address  3D5oTx8BepkNZ9pe1Cs2mFQYMKDxug6acs